Under the supervision of the IT Infrastructure Manager, responsible for the daily operation of computer servers and systems within the company networks. Responsible for maintaining, managing, and repairing a system's servers and helps in the design and analysis of cloud-based models and new systems. Assists the infrastructure team with making decisions regarding hardware or software purchases. Keeps systems operating efficiently by performing any necessary upgrades, patches and repairs. Provides recommendations towards server and system technology.

PREFERENCE STATEMENT:

Doyon grants preference to qualified Doyon Shareholders first, and second to qualified shareholders of other Alaska Native corporations that grant a similar preference in all phases of employment and training, which include, but are not limited to hiring, promotion, layoff, transfer, and training.
